Anyways I think we can get rid >>>>> of this >>>>> warning by using -fno-strict-aliasing option at the cost of some >>>>> optimizations. >>>>> I will send you another patch. >>>>> >>>> >>>> Or maybe just fix the code to not type-pun by converting everything to >>>> struct tm on the fly? >>>> >>>> Let's look at the difference between the two structures: >>>> >>>> struct rtc_time { >>>> int tm_sec; >>>> int tm_min; >>>> int tm_hour; >>>> int tm_mday; >>>> int tm_mon; >>>> int tm_year; >>>> int tm_wday; >>>> int tm_yday; >>>> int tm_isdst; >>>> }; >>>> >>>> struct tm >>>> { >>>> int tm_sec; /* Seconds. [0-60] (1 leap second) */ >>>> int tm_min; /* Minutes. [0-59] */ >>>> int tm_hour; /* Hours. [0-23] */ >>>> int tm_mday; /* Day. [1-31] */ >>>> int tm_mon; /* Month. [0-11] */ >>>> int tm_year; /* Year - 1900. */ >>>> int tm_wday; /* Day of week. [0-6] */ >>>> int tm_yday; /* Days in year.[0-365] */ >>>> int tm_isdst; /* DST. [-1/0/1]*/ >>>> >>>> #ifdef __USE_BSD >>>> long int tm_gmtoff; /* Seconds east of UTC. */ >>>> __const char *tm_zone; /* Timezone abbreviation. */ >>>> #else >>>> long int __tm_gmtoff; /* Seconds east of UTC. */ >>>> __const char *__tm_zone; /* Timezone abbreviation. */ >>>> #endif >>>> }; >>>> >>>> Note the extra fields down below -- they increase the structure size >>>> by a non-trivial amount (12 bytes on 32-bit, 16 bytes on 64-bit), >>>> which means that if one of the following two cases are made in >>>> strftime tomorrow: >>>> >>>> 1. They use one of the timezone fields and it isn't properly cleared >>>> (not the case today, but it could be on some older versions of Linux). >>>> 2. They make assumptions about the size of the memory allocated and >>>> thus go out of bounds. >>>> >>>> BOOM! Segfault... could worse happen in this case after the ioctl is >>>> written out to /dev/rtc ? >>> >>> OK.
